There are new releases now available for F-Response Classic (TAC, CE, CE+C, and EE) as well as Universal and F-Response Collect.

F-Response Collect

  • We’ve added Redhat Enterprise 8 RPMs for F-Response Collect server.
  • Provided the option to input multiple server addresses, which the subject will try each in sequence. Only useful when your server has both internal and external ranges and you would like the subject to try both.
  • Altered IP restrictions to allow ranges as well as individual addresses.
  • Corrected memory leak in subject and addressed issue with profile file collection completion.

F-Response Universal

  • We’ve added Redhat Enterprise 8 RPMs for F-Response Universal server.
  • Altered IP restrictions to allow ranges as well as individual addresses.
  • Corrected mission system token authentication when user accounts or passwords contained special characters that need escaping.
  • Replaced 3rd party web library for cloud collections.

F-Response Classic

  • Sunset the Flexdisk technology as indicated last year.
  • Updated the signing certificate for core F-Response.
  • Replaced 3rd party web library for cloud collections
